Understanding Different Types of Tower Fans

The tower fan market offers several distinct categories designed to address specific cooling requirements and spatial constraints.

Bladeless Tower Fans

Bladeless models utilize innovative air multiplication technology that draws air through concealed impellers and accelerates it through specially designed chambers, creating smooth, uninterrupted airflow without exposed rotating blades. These advanced units typically range from $100-300 due to complex engineering and precision manufacturing requirements. The bladeless design eliminates the chopping sensation associated with traditional blade fans while providing safer operation around children and pets. The streamlined airflow creates more natural feeling breezes that distribute evenly throughout rooms without the pulsating effects common with conventional fans.

DC Motor Tower Fans

DC motor technology provides superior energy efficiency and noise reduction compared to traditional AC motor alternatives, consuming significantly less electricity while delivering powerful airflow performance. These advanced motors typically cost $80-250 and offer variable speed control with precise adjustments that enable optimal comfort customization. DC motors operate at consistently quiet levels even at high speeds while providing longer operational life through reduced wear and heat generation. The electronic speed control enables advanced features like sleep modes, timer functions, and automatic adjustments that enhance user convenience and energy efficiency.

Smart Tower Fans

Smart tower fans incorporate Wi-Fi connectivity, mobile app control, and integration with home automation systems that enable remote operation and scheduling from anywhere. These high-tech units range from $150-400 and feature sensors that monitor room conditions automatically, adjusting airflow based on temperature and humidity levels. Smart functionality includes voice control compatibility, programmable schedules, and energy monitoring that provides insights into usage patterns and operational costs. The connectivity features enable integration with smart thermostats and other home automation devices for comprehensive climate control management.

Key Benefits of Quality Tower Fans

Space Efficiency and Aesthetic Integration

Tower fans occupy minimal floor space through vertical designs that typically require less than one square foot of floor area while providing cooling performance equivalent to much larger traditional fans. The sleek profiles complement modern interior design themes while avoiding the visual disruption created by bulky cooling appliances. This space efficiency proves particularly valuable in apartments, condos, and smaller homes where every square foot of floor space carries premium value. The vertical orientation enables placement in corners, beside furniture, or against walls without interfering with room traffic flow or furniture arrangements.

Energy Efficiency and Cost Savings

Modern tower fans consume significantly less electricity than air conditioning systems, typically using 20-100 watts compared to 1000-5000 watts for central air or window units. This dramatic efficiency difference translates to substantial cost savings during extended operation periods, with tower fans costing pennies per hour versus dollars for air conditioning operation. When used strategically with air conditioning systems, tower fans enable higher thermostat settings while maintaining comfortable temperatures through enhanced air circulation, reducing overall cooling costs by 15-30% during peak usage periods.

Improved Air Circulation and Health Benefits

Effective air circulation prevents stagnant conditions that contribute to humidity accumulation, dust settling, and poor air quality that affects respiratory health and overall comfort. Tower fans promote continuous air movement that reduces airborne allergens and particles while preventing the formation of temperature stratification that creates uncomfortable hot and cold zones within rooms. The enhanced circulation helps maintain consistent humidity levels while reducing the stuffiness common in poorly ventilated spaces, creating healthier indoor environments for occupants with allergies or respiratory sensitivities.

Critical Selection Factors for Optimal Performance

Motor Technology and Noise Levels

Evaluate motor type carefully, as DC motors provide superior efficiency and noise reduction compared to AC alternatives while enabling advanced features like variable speed control and sleep modes. Consider decibel ratings specifically for intended usage environments, with bedroom applications requiring operation below 30 decibels while office and living room use can accommodate slightly higher noise levels. Premium motors incorporate advanced bearing systems and vibration dampening that maintain quiet operation through thousands of hours of service while delivering consistent airflow performance.

Oscillation Range and Coverage Patterns

Compare oscillation angles and coverage patterns based on room dimensions and furniture arrangements to ensure adequate air distribution throughout intended spaces. Wider oscillation ranges up to 90 degrees provide more comprehensive coverage but may increase mechanical complexity and maintenance requirements. Consider whether oscillation can be disabled for applications requiring targeted airflow direction rather than sweeping coverage. Some models offer variable oscillation ranges that accommodate different room configurations and usage scenarios.

Control Systems and Advanced Features

Assess control complexity versus actual usage requirements, as overly complicated systems may discourage regular use while basic controls might lack desired convenience features. Remote control functionality proves essential for bedroom and living room applications where manual adjustments interrupt comfort and activities. Timer functions enable automated operation scheduling that reduces energy consumption while ensuring comfort during specific periods like overnight cooling or temporary room use. Consider display brightness and auto-dimming features for bedroom applications where light sensitivity affects sleep quality.

Speed Settings and Airflow Customization

Evaluate the number and range of speed settings based on intended applications and user preferences, as more speed options provide better comfort customization but may complicate operation. Consider whether speed transitions are smooth and gradual or abrupt and jarring, as sudden changes can be disruptive in quiet environments. Some models offer specialized modes like sleep, natural breeze, or auto modes that provide dynamic speed variations rather than constant airflow, creating more natural feeling cooling that enhances comfort beyond simple speed adjustments.

Installation and Placement Optimization

Room Positioning and Airflow Effectiveness

Position tower fans strategically to maximize air circulation effectiveness while avoiding obstruction from furniture, curtains, or other items that could impede airflow or create safety hazards. Consider room layout and traffic patterns to ensure fan placement doesn’t interfere with daily activities or create tripping hazards from power cords. Evaluate proximity to heat sources like electronics or appliances that might affect fan performance or create hot spots that require targeted cooling. Optimal placement typically involves corners or wall positions that enable unobstructed oscillation while providing adequate clearance for maintenance access.

Power Requirements and Electrical Considerations

Ensure adequate electrical capacity and outlet availability for intended installation locations, considering whether extension cords might be necessary and their safety implications. Evaluate power consumption specifications in relation to other electrical devices on the same circuit to prevent overloading and potential safety issues. Consider surge protection requirements for models with electronic controls and displays that could be damaged by power fluctuations. Some advanced models require grounded outlets for proper operation and safety compliance.

Maintenance and Longevity Strategies

Cleaning and Performance Maintenance

Establish regular cleaning schedules that maintain optimal airflow and prevent dust accumulation that reduces efficiency and increases noise levels. Focus on intake areas, grilles, and internal components that accumulate dust and debris over time, using appropriate cleaning methods that won’t damage delicate components or finishes. Pay attention to oscillation mechanisms and motor housing areas that require periodic cleaning to maintain smooth operation. Some models feature removable components that facilitate thorough cleaning, while others require more careful surface cleaning to maintain warranty compliance.

Seasonal Storage and Care

Store tower fans properly during off-seasons to protect internal components and extend operational life, ensuring complete cleaning before storage to prevent dust and debris accumulation during inactive periods. Use original packaging or protective covers to prevent damage during storage while ensuring adequate ventilation to prevent moisture accumulation. Consider indoor storage locations that maintain stable temperatures and humidity levels to protect electronic components and motor systems from environmental damage.
